The Flooding and Closure of UN Avenue
The Kenya Urban Roads Authority (KURA) announced the closure of UN Avenue in Runda due to rising water levels on the road following a heavy downpour experienced on Sunday night. The affected section of the road is between the off Ruaka Road roundabout and Magnolia close. KURA has urged motorists to use alternative routes and exercise caution while navigating the area.
The Impact on the Community
The closure of UN Avenue has affected the daily lives of residents and commuters in the area. With the road being a significant thoroughfare for those traveling to and from Runda, the alternative routes suggested by KURA may lead to longer travel times and increased congestion on other roads.
The heavy rainfall and subsequent flooding have not only caused the closure of UN Avenue but have also led to significant damage to property and infrastructure across Nairobi and other parts of the country. The ongoing floods have left 164 people injured and 72 others missing, with approximately 212,630 persons from 42,526 households displaced. Cumulatively, 223,198 people have been affected by floods countrywide.
Government Response and Assistance
The government, through the Ministry of Interior and Coordination of National Government, has stepped in to provide support and assistance to those affected by the floods. The government has announced a 24-hour evacuation notice, urging people residing in areas prone to flooding to relocate to safer grounds. Additionally, the government is working with local authorities and humanitarian organizations to provide relief and support to displaced individuals.
